From "Search" to "Answer"—The Future of Next-Generation Online Search Envisioned by Perplexity
Online search has continued to evolve over many years, but with the recent spread of generative AI and Large Language Models (LLMs), the relationship between search engines and users has begun to change significantly. Now that it is becoming standard to not just "search" for information but to obtain "answers" directly, a new concept called the "Answer Engine" is attracting attention.
In this article, we will explore the current state and challenges of online search, as well as the future potential of answer engines, focusing on statements by Johnny Ho, co-founder and Chief Strategy Officer of the answer engine "Perplexity." 1. What is an Answer Engine?
1-1. From Traditional "Search" to "Answers"
Traditional search engines were built on the premise that users would click to read details after being presented with a list of relevant web pages based on keywords they entered. On the other hand, answer engines like Perplexity are characterized by using AI to synthesize multiple information sources and present the answers users want directly.
For example, emphasis is placed on "being able to respond to complex inquiries" and "being able to handle multi-step questions," proposing a new approach of "interpreting user input to generate the optimal solution." In fact, Johnny explains it as follows:
“About 80% of inquiries in traditional search can actually be answered quickly with short phrases. However, the remaining 20% involve complex intentions or multiple steps, making them difficult to solve with just a search list. There is room for answer engines to complement this and further expand new ways of usage.”
1-2. The "80/20" Challenge and Opportunity
What he emphasizes is the "80/20 rule." While 80% of search queries can be satisfied with simple questions, the remaining 20% of complex problems cause significant stress for users. Answer engines aim to solve these 20% of difficult problems while simultaneously providing users with additional information obtained during the resolution process, attempting to create comprehensive value that includes "the process to reach the answer and additional actions."
2. Perplexity's Technical Approach
2-1. Fusion of Traditional Search Technology and LLMs
Perplexity's internal structure is broadly divided into two stages. First, traditional search technology that determines "which information sources should be retrieved." Second, a Large Language Model (LLM) for "integrating and appropriately summarizing the retrieved information fragments."
Through this, it extracts necessary snippets from numerous pages on the web, and the LLM summarizes and organizes those snippets to return them. According to Johnny, Perplexity also utilizes a proprietary model called "Sonar," and is optimizing it to provide accurate and concise answers in a short amount of time.
“We emphasize not only displaying the "answer" but also clearly indicating the source of information that serves as the basis for it. While 80% of the time a summary is sufficient, for the remaining 20% of complex cases, we provide links so that users can dig deeper themselves.”
2-2. Mutual Complementarity with Cutting-Edge Models
As models with higher reasoning capabilities, such as GPT-4 or GPT-3.5 (for example, models adept at continuous thinking like those called "GPT-4 01"), emerge, the role of the answer engine side may change.
However, Johnny raises the concern that "the longer a model maintains a chain-of-thought, the higher the computational cost and response time become." Depending on the user's intended use, it is necessary to distinguish between cases that should be left to high-precision LLMs and cases where simple models are sufficient.
3. Business Model and Monetization
3-1. From Subscription to Advertising
At this stage, Perplexity mainly earns revenue through a subscription model. It is a mechanism where a portion of the added value created by streamlining users' work and learning is returned in the form of a monthly fee. However, they are also considering an advertising model for the future.
"Our service is designed first and foremost to ensure that users get the best possible answers. That is why we do not use methods that 'distort' answers like traditional search advertising. We are exploring ways to implement advertising that can be provided without twisting the results."
True to these words, while Perplexity provides the answers users are looking for via the shortest route, it is currently in the stage of exploring 'whether we can present reliable sponsors and recommendations in a way that does not compromise the user experience.'
3-2. Giving back to publishers and content providers
With an answer engine, users do not necessarily visit the linked sites. Therefore, Perplexity has started a mechanism called the 'Publisher Program.' This distributes revenue to the sources used to generate answers based on factors such as the number of citations.
"We revenue-share with publishers based on how many times a citation occurs. By not making it dependent on click counts, we can avoid distorting the 'answer' itself, and it is also fair to the information providers."
In this way, even in an era where AI summarization is becoming commonplace, they are attempting to create a model where those who produce high-quality content can be appropriately rewarded.
4. Growth Strategy and Organizational Culture
4-1. Accumulating small, Scrum-like experiments
Although Perplexity does not have the large-scale resources of a major corporation, it uses rapid iteration as a weapon to expand its features. They thoroughly follow an approach of 'creating prototypes quickly from scratch and learning even if they fail,' and it is said that each engineer sets short-term goals independently and proceeds with development while measuring progress on a weekly basis.
To borrow Johnny's words, 'Deliver value to users through small experiments, and apply the feedback gained from that to the next step.' This culture is what directly leads to their fast release pace.
4-2. User community as a growth driver
Perplexity is also focusing on collaboration with its user community. For example, in the 'Back to School' campaign, they expanded learning support features and related content for students, and actively incorporated a 'mechanism where the student community competes to share information.' Such user-participatory events generate word-of-mouth without spending money on advertising, contributing to increased service awareness and improved retention rates.
5. Future Outlook and the Future of Online Search
5-1. Evolution of multimodality and interaction
Answer engines are expected to expand into 'multimodality,' handling multiple media such as images, audio, and video, rather than just text summarization. Once voice input and voice response are implemented like in ChatGPT, humans will be able to interact with AI in a more natural way. However, Johnny points out that new issues will arise in terms of UI, such as the difficulty of verifying citation sources when using only voice.
"Since we prioritize that users can always refer to 'which source the answer was obtained from,' I think that even with voice support, the display of citations and links will be essential."
5-2. 'Reliability' is the key to the new search engine competition
There is a vast amount of content on the web, and the amount of AI-generated text among it is increasing. While answer engines integrate a massive amount of information, if 'misinformation' or 'low-quality information' is mixed in, it will mislead users.
Therefore, 'how to guarantee the reliability of the source of information' will become a new competitive factor for search providers. Perplexity's Publisher Program can be said to be one measure to continue presenting high-quality content.
